首页 > 生活百科 >

sqrt是什么函数

2025-08-26 17:02:43

问题描述:

sqrt是什么函数,急!求解答,求别让我白等一场!

最佳答案

推荐答案

2025-08-26 17:02:43

sqrt是什么函数】“sqrt”是数学和编程中常见的一个函数,用于计算一个数的平方根。它在多个领域中都有广泛的应用,如科学计算、工程分析、数据处理等。以下是对“sqrt是什么函数”的详细总结。

一、什么是 sqrt 函数?

`sqrt` 是英文 "square root" 的缩写,意为“平方根”。它的作用是:给定一个非负实数 x,返回其平方根,即满足 y² = x 的非负数 y。

例如:

- `sqrt(4)` 返回 2

- `sqrt(9)` 返回 3

- `sqrt(16)` 返回 4

需要注意的是,`sqrt` 只能接受 非负数 作为输入,如果输入为负数,在大多数编程语言中会返回错误或复数结果(取决于语言支持)。

二、sqrt 函数的使用场景

应用领域 使用场景
数学计算 计算几何、代数方程中的平方根
编程语言 Python、C++、Java 等语言内置的数学函数
数据分析 标准差、均方误差等统计指标的计算
图形处理 计算距离、向量长度等

三、不同编程语言中的 sqrt 函数

编程语言 函数名 示例
Python `math.sqrt()` `import math; math.sqrt(25)`
C/C++ `sqrt()` `include ; sqrt(16);`
Java `Math.sqrt()` `Math.sqrt(81);`
JavaScript `Math.sqrt()` `Math.sqrt(100);`
Excel `SQRT()` `=SQRT(49)`

四、注意事项

- 输入必须为非负数:如果输入为负数,部分语言会抛出异常或返回 `NaN`。

- 精度问题:对于非常大的数或小数,`sqrt` 的计算可能会有轻微的精度误差。

- 复数支持:某些语言(如 Python)可以通过 `cmath` 模块处理复数平方根。

五、总结

项目 内容
全称 Square Root
功能 计算一个数的平方根
输入要求 非负实数
常见用途 数学计算、编程、数据分析
不同语言实现 各语言均有内置函数,名称类似 `sqrt` 或 `Math.sqrt`

通过以上内容可以看出,“sqrt”是一个简单但非常重要的函数,广泛应用于各种计算场景中。掌握它的使用方法,有助于提高编程效率和数学问题的解决能力。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。